According to both Brickpedia and March 1998 Lego Mania magazine,
the original Hydronaut and Stingray mini-figures did have names:
aqu030 is Navigator Hip "Muddy" Waters
aqu031 is Captain Hank Hydro
aqu011 is Crystal Miner
aqu013a is Commander Manta Ray
aqu014a is Navigator Stinger Ray
aqu012a is just an ordinary Raven Ray
